To remove heat sink:
a Remove the single (M2.0x3.0) screw that secures the display cable bracket to the system board [1].
b Remove the display cable bracket from the system [2].
c Disconnect the display cable from the connector on the system board [3].
d Pry the adhesive tape that secures the display cable in place.
e Disconnect the two fan cables from the connector on the system board [4,5].
f
Loosen the 8 captive screws that secure the heat sink assembly to the system board [1].
NOTE:
Remove the captive screws in the order stamped onto the heat sink next to the screws [1 > 2 > 3 > 4 > 5 > 6 >
7 > 8].
g Lift the heat sink assembly [2].
